Procedure

0.104 g. (.0005M) 2-methylamino-4-aminotoluene dihydrochloride (meta component) and .054 g. (.0005M) p-phenylenediamine (para component) was added to 3 ml. of ethanol and 20 g. of an aqueous solution composed of 1% Carbopol 934 (thickening agent) 0.1% Dupanol C (surfactant) and 3.8% ammonium acetate. The mixture was stirred with 3 ml. ammonium hydroxide (28%) and 20 ml. 6% hydrogen peroxide. A sample of human hair was dyed with this composition for 30 minutes at 30° C. A blue color was obtained which was perspiration, light and washfast, and superior in these characteristics to a similar dyeing obtained in which m-toluenediamine was used as the meta component.
